Kind of a hidden gem for a nice easy hike with gorgeous views! Honestly the walk back up the road to the parking lot is more tiresome than the hike from the Audubon Center to the marsh.

★★★★★ — Little , Aug 2020

Constitution Marsh is a hidden gem for nature lovers. The boardwalk trail through the marsh is peaceful and offers amazing views of the Hudson River and surrounding mountains. You can often spot wildlife, like herons, eagles, and turtles—it’s a photographer’s dream.

★★★★★ — Anthony , Feb 2025

Constitution Marsh Audubon Center and Sanctuary is very beautiful. From the parking lot, you are going down the hill to the entrance of a 20-minute hike. The entrance to this hike is very beautiful. I met a few volunteers who greeted us with a smile on their face.

★★★★★ — Ashish , Sep 2023

Plan your run at Constitution Marsh Audubon Center and Sanctuary

The practical stuff

  • AccessHours vary — hours are not posted for this trail, so check before an early or late run
  • SurfaceMixed — more than one surface along the route, so check the segment you plan to run
  • DistanceNot reported. Trail systems often quote total path mileage rather than a single loop, so measure the route you actually want before you drive out.
  • ShadeNot reported. Assume some of it is exposed and carry water in summer.
  • At the trailheadparking, restrooms — reported by runners
  • Stroller / wheelchairReported as smooth and step-free enough for a running stroller or a chair.
